The frequency of third overtone of a pipe closed at one end , is in unison with the fifth overtone of a pipe open at both the ends. Then the ratio of length of the pipe closed at one end to the open at both the ends is
A. `7//12`
B. `12//7`
C. `5//12`
D. `24//7`

Correct Answer - A
The third overtone of a closed = The fifth overtone of a open pipe
`7/4 v/l_c = 6/2 v/l_0`
`therefore l_c/l_0 = 7/12`
